Issues like global warming, ozone depletion and acid rain are not confined by administrative boundaries. Environmental laws are the tools which help manage the conservation of natural resources across the country. To address these issues at the international level, various protocols like Kyoto, biodiversity conservation, etc. are formulated at the international level. This monograph is a compilation of information and real-world cases on all legal, administrative and policy matters relevant to the human and natural environment in its widest sense: air, water and soil pollution as well as waste management; the conservation of flora and fauna; protected areas and land-use control; development and conservation of the world’s non-renewable resources. The book also deals with important protocols addressing global warming, ozone depletion, and climate change.
